Instituto Biológico (leaf litter)
Basic information
Sample name: Instituto Biológico (leaf litter)
Reference: F. M. Ribeiro, N. Sibinel, G. Ciocheti, and A. E. C. Campos. 2012. Analysis of ant communities comparing two methods for sampling ants in an urban park in the city of São Paulo, Brazil. Sociobiology 59(1):971-984 [ER 2126]

Methods
Life forms: ants
Sampling methods: line transect, Winkler apparatus
Sample size: 697
Years: 2005
Nets or traps: 25
Trap spacing: 0.010
Sampling comments: "Data collection was conducted in April, September and October 2005... Five transects of 40 m each were established in the main grassed areas... In each transect one square meter of leaf litter was collected every 10 meters (N = 25), later processed in a Winkler extractor"
only percentage data are given, but they clearly imply that the sample size was 697

Abundance distribution

22 species
6 singletons
total count 697
standardised richness: not computable
Fisher's α: 4.323
geometric series k: 0.7394
Hurlbert's PIE: 0.3334
Shannon's H: 0.9447
Good's u: 0.9914
